1.前言
新的電腦進(jìn)行環(huán)境配置,下載git,今天去GitHub拉取新的項(xiàng)目就出現(xiàn)上面的錯(cuò)誤,進(jìn)行一個(gè)記錄。
2.解決過程
當(dāng)時(shí)我是執(zhí)行命令git克隆出現(xiàn)以下報(bào)錯(cuò)截圖
? ?最開始我將錯(cuò)誤截圖進(jìn)行搜索,錯(cuò)誤原因大概是:“The error message you received, "fatal: could not create work tree dir 'RoyalSecurity': Permission denied," indicates that you encountered a permission issue while trying to create a directory named "RoyalSecurity."”
大概意思是:這個(gè)錯(cuò)誤通常發(fā)生在執(zhí)行命令的用戶沒有足夠的權(quán)限在指定的位置創(chuàng)建或修改文件和目錄時(shí)。說白了就是權(quán)限出現(xiàn)問題。
我在Linux上和Windows都去克隆過了,都出現(xiàn)過這個(gè)問題
3.解決方法
我分別在Linux和Windows提出了解決方法:
Linux:使用提升的權(quán)限:如果確定你沒有足夠的權(quán)限,可以嘗試以提升的權(quán)限運(yùn)行命令。Linux系統(tǒng)上,可以在命令之前使用 "sudo" 命令以 root 用戶或具有適當(dāng)權(quán)限的用戶身份執(zhí)行命令
sudo git init RoyalSecurity
需要注意的是,在使用 "sudo" 命令時(shí)可能需要輸入密碼。
Windows:在你需要克隆的文件夾下面點(diǎn)擊右鍵打開屬性彈窗
?編輯他的權(quán)限將完全控制允許按鈕打開這樣權(quán)限就可以了文章來源:http://www.zghlxwxcb.cn/news/detail-723008.html
需要注意的是,你編輯你的權(quán)限完全控制允許的時(shí)候,最好只對(duì)一個(gè)專用的文件夾打開完全權(quán)限,不用全部打開。比如我在D盤里面有一個(gè)開發(fā)文件夾,我只需要對(duì)我這個(gè)開發(fā)文件夾進(jìn)行一個(gè)完全權(quán)限打開,不用把整個(gè)D盤里面的完全控制權(quán)限打開。文章來源地址http://www.zghlxwxcb.cn/news/detail-723008.html
到了這里,關(guān)于git clone 報(bào)錯(cuò)fatal: could not create work tree dir ‘xxx’: Permission denied的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!